Transaction 671a696cb7ec46c64a1662b03fe2fa3321f43ef4c3cc18b8900a1bccb738177c

2 Input
2 Outputs
  • 671a696cb7ec46c64a1662b03fe2fa3321f43ef4c3cc18b8900a1bccb738177c:0
  • value  13709414
    address  1EhGT5wubZmENMwn3kmi4HticBWSijY2kV
  • 671a696cb7ec46c64a1662b03fe2fa3321f43ef4c3cc18b8900a1bccb738177c:1
  • value  23374854
    address  1JavTgEK39U53zdkwcMP55tc8GRe2xawdZ